
Vivek Oberoi Shares Video with Chahal & RJ Mahvash from CT Final
The world of entertainment and sports often collide in unexpected ways, and the latest instance of this is a hilarious video shared by actor Vivek Oberoi featuring cricketer Yuzvendra Chahal and RJ Mahvash while watching the India-New Zealand Champions Trophy 2025 final in Dubai.
The video, which has taken social media by storm, shows Vivek Oberoi, Chahal, and Mahvash seated together, cheering on Team India as they take on the Kiwis in the high-stakes match. As the tension builds on the field, Vivek can be heard asking Chahal, “What do you think Yuzi…will India win?”
To this, Chahal responds with a confident “Aaram se bhai (very easily brother),” much to the amusement of Mahvash, who is seen laughing heartily in the video. The trio’s camaraderie and banter are palpable, making the video an absolute delight to watch.
